Okay, so youre wondering what kinda stuff a Managed Service Provider, or MSP, in New York actually does, right? Well, picture this: youre running a small business in the city that never sleeps, and your IT is constantly giving you a headache.
They basically handle all your IT needs, so you dont have to. Think of it as outsourcing your entire IT department, but often for less money than hiring dedicated staff. managed services new york city What does that look like in practice? A whole lot, actually.
First off, they are good at network monitoring. Theyre constantly watching your network for problems, like a hawk, and fixing stuff before it even becomes a real issue. Then theres cybersecurity! In todays world, thats super important, and MSPs offer things like firewalls, antivirus software, and even training for your employees to spot phishing emails. You dont want to get hacked!
Data backup and recovery is another big one. What if your computers all crashed tomorrow? An MSP makes sure your data is safely backed up so you can get back up and running quickly. They also do cloud services, helping you move your data and applications to the cloud, which can save you a ton of money on hardware and maintenance.
And of course, theres help desk support. Got a problem with your computer? Just call or email the MSP, and theyll help you fix it. managed service new york Plus, many MSPs offer more specialized services, like compliance (making sure youre following all the regulations for your industry) and strategic IT planning.
Really, an MSP in New York is like a one-stop shop for all your IT needs, taking the stress out of technology so you can focus on running your business. check Its great!

Okay, so you wanna know about the different kinds of Managed Service Providers, or MSPs, hanging around in the New York market, right? Well, its a pretty diverse scene! You got your big boys, the ones that can handle everything and anything, from massive cloud migrations to keeping the lights on for huge corporations. Theyre like the all-in-one package, ya know? Theyve got the resources to throw at any problem, but sometimes they can feel a little... impersonal.
Then you get the smaller, more specialized MSPs. Some, they only deal with cybersecurity. Others, they are all about helping medical offices stay HIPAA compliant. Still others might focus on specific industries, like law firms or architecture companies. These guys? They are often a bit more expensive, but their expertise is usually really sharp, they know their stuff! They can offer a more tailored, personal touch, which is great if you know exactly what you need.
And then you got the "break-fix" shops that are kinda transitioning into MSPs. These are the folks that used to just come in when something went wrong, but now theyre trying to offer proactive services, like monitoring your network and patching up security holes before they become a problem. They might not be as polished as the dedicated MSPs, but they can be a good option if youre on a budget and just need someone reliable to keep things running!
Choosing the right MSP in New York really depends on your business size, your industry, and what you can afford. Its a jungle out there! You gotta do your research and figure out what kind of support you really, really need.
Okay, so youre thinking about getting a Managed Service Provider, or MSP, in New York, right? Smart move! But like, whats it gonna cost ya? Thats the big question, isnt it?
Cost considerations for MSPs in NYC are, well, a whole thing. It aint just one simple price tag. You gotta think about what services you actually need. managed service new york Are we talking full-blown IT support, like everything from fixing your printer when it jams (which, lets be honest, happens way too often) to keeping your network secure from cyberattacks?
Then theres the size of your business. A small bakery down the street aint gonna need the same level of support as a fancy law firm on Wall Street! More employees, more computers, more servers... you get the picture. More stuff equals more cost.
Also, dont forget about the provider themselves. Some MSPs are bigger and more established, and they might charge more because they have more resources and, you know, fancy offices. Smaller, newer MSPs might be cheaper, but they might not have all the bells and whistles.
And location, location, location! Its New York! Everything is more expensive in New York! So, expect to pay a premium compared to, say, Nebraska! Seriously!
Ultimately, getting a good handle on the cost of an MSP in NYC means understanding your needs, comparing quotes from different providers, and reading the fine print. Dont just go for the cheapest option, think about what you need, and what youre getting for your money, otherwise, your business could really suffer!
